ButtonMasher: Secret Files 2: Puritas Cordis Review (Wii)

ButtonMasher writes: "Secret Files 2: Puritas Cordis is the sequel to Secret Files: Tunguska, a game which was released in 2006, but not in New Zealand as far as I am aware. Both the original and sequel are available for Wii, DS, and PC, and both are traditional point-and-click adventure games with German developmental original. The game's main protagonists are retained from the first game, and the plot follows on from Tunguska, but prior knowledge of the series is definitely not required nor necessarily an advantage."
